com ADJUSTABLE LOW DROPOUT VOLTAGE REGULATOR WITH ON/OFF CONTROL GENERAL DESCRIPTION The NJM2387A is an adjustable low dropout voltage regulator.
The output current is up to 1.
0A and dropout voltage is 0.
2V typ.
at Io=0.
5A.
OFF control quiescent current is drastically reduced compare with the current NJM2387 through changing ON/OFF control circuit.
The NJM2387A is suitable for power module, TV, Display, car stereo and low power applications.
